This is a one family car since new, always in Southern California and always garaged.
It was actually won by the original owner through a radio station giveaway.
The lady that won could go take her pick off the lot and she chose this cute white Super Beetle
with the Auto Stick transmission and the blue vinyl interior.
It was a second car for her, she really did not need it, but she was thrilled with the fortune of winning it
and always kept it in tip top shape.


When she passed away several years ago it was inherited by a family member that
continued the care of the car, garaging it and driving it sparingly.
At the time of these photos the odometer has clicked up to just shy of 16,000 miles since new.

Yes... 16,000 original miles since new.

One of the very special parts about the car is that it has the "Auto stick" transmission"
which is basically a clutchless 3 speed. It works fantastic and once you get the hang of them
they are really a kick to drive. The other fun part is the sound of the shifts , it is unique to the auto stick.

This is the matching number original engine




1972 was the first year for the additional vents on the engine lid
What I am uncertain of is the rectangular indent in the lid...when did that first come in to play?


The reason I question the engine lid is a sign of slight overspray on the rubber seal here on the lid.
It looks to me that the engine lid has been resprayed, or possibly replaced. I have looked
in detail at everything else on the car and it all looks to be original paint
except for the rear lid.


The fender beading is color matched, as it should be for the year.
People will argue that it should be black...but this is not so.
